Cirque du soleil what seats to book?

Hello , what seats do you dibbers who have been , recomend please ?

And they seem so expensive for September on their site when I did a dummy booking...so how much can we expect to pay for 3 adults and 1 child please? And where to possibly get a good deal?

... And it's not showing for week of friday the 25th September, ( which is date we want) but the 29th is avalible randomly showing bookable on its own?

Is the show usually on on Fridays?

its usually on tues to sat but there are currently no shows planned between the 22nd & 28th of september hence the black out date
La Nouba will not perform on the following dates in 2015 (additional dates may be added):

March 24
April 7
May 19-June 1
July 28
September 22-28
November 17

sign up to the club as they send out offers and sometimes some decent discounts we had a code for 35% off last time. It is expensive but if you can afford it its worth paying the extra for more central seats its doesn't need to be near the front even cat 2 seats more central to the stage will give a much better view. If you book direct you can kind of chose your seats it will allocate seats based on what options you select but if your not keen just open another page and it will offer different seats.

When we went I ordered category 4 tickets. We had a great view - we were fairly near the back, but due to the layout of the stage and seating there isn't a bad seat. Although I wouldn't advise sitting too close to the stage as a lot of the performance is higher up.

I got tickets via the cirque club when they had 35% off, but I haven't seen this deal for a while now.

I've been twice, the second time being last night. For a good view, book Block 204 as near to the back as you can. You can see just about everything from anywhere in the theatre, but this area has a great front stage facing view.

We were in the last row, I think category c. It was the 2nd cheapest category. The seats were great. The lowest category is on the side. I'd avoid the very far edges as they could have restricted view but the back is fine
